Your question has been sent.
Expect an answer!
16 Flower Rd, Colombo 00700, Sri Lanka, Colombo
Small tea shop & factory outlet of a local, family-run producer of handpicked Ceylon tea.
Excellent tea shopping experience I have ever got.
This is a small shop that sells export quality tea. Locals receive a discounted price on tea with the prices being on par with popular retail brands, but better quality. Located in flower road in the building adjacent to house of wines. Got both packaged tea as well as ornamental/ giftable tea packs. Helpful staff.
Good tea
Superb Pure Ceylon Christmas Tea Range in Premium Quality
16 Flower Rd, Colombo 00700, Sri Lanka, Colombo
Your question has been sent.
Expect an answer!
Thank!
Your review has been submitted.
Thank you for being with us!
We will call you back!